Xiaoyang Zhu
is a Professor of Chemistry at Columbia University. He received a BS
degree from Fudan University in 1984 and a PhD from the University of
Texas at Austin in 1989. After postdoctoral research with J. Mike White
at UT-Austin and Gerhard Ertl at the Fritz-Haber-Institute, he joined
the faculty at Southern Illinois University as an Assistant Professor
in 1993. In 1997, he moved to the University of Minnesota as an
Associate Professor, later a Full Professor and Merck endowed
Professor. In 2009, he returned to Austin as the Vauquelin Regents
professor of Chemistry. On January 1st, 2013, Zhu moved to Columbia
University. His
honors include a Dreyfus New Faculty Award, a Cottrell Scholar Award, a
Friedrich Wilhelm Bessel Award, and Fellow of the American Physical
Society. Among his professional activities, he serves on the
editorial/advisory boards of Progress in Surface Science and Accounts of Chemical Research. |
